当前位置:首页 > Js实现checkbox全选和全不选

Js实现checkbox全选和全不选

点击次数:1509  更新日期:2011-01-05
\n

用javascript实现checkbox全选和全不选的功能,方便操作,如图:


\n


\n

js代码:


\n

<script language=javascript>


\n

//转载请保留出处 http://www.dwww.cn
function unselectall(){
if(document.myform.chkAll.checked){
document.myform.chkAll.checked = document.myform.chkAll.checked&0;
}
}
function CheckAll(form){
for (var i=0;i<form.elements.length;i++){
var e = form.elements[i];
if (e.Name != ‘chkAll’&&e.disabled==false)
e.checked = form.chkAll.checked;
}
}
</script>


\n

在网页中html中的代码:


\n

<form name=”myform” method=”post” id=”myform” action=”" >


\n

<input name=’id’ type=’checkbox’ onclick=’unselectall()’ id=’id’ value=’1′> 设计家园


\n

<input name=’id’ type=’checkbox’ onclick=’unselectall()’ id=’id’ value=’2′> 网页教程


\n

<input name=’id’ type=’checkbox’ onclick=’unselectall()’ id=’id’ value=’3′> 酷站欣赏


\n

<input name=’id’ type=’checkbox’ onclick=’unselectall()’ id=’id’ value=’4′> 网页素材


\n

<input name=’chkAll’ type=’checkbox’ id=’chkAll’ onclick=’CheckAll(this.form)’ value=’checkbox’>
全选


\n

</form>


\n

作者:无情 出处:http://www.dwww.cn

\n